Edge Trunking - A Comprehensive Guide

Perimeter raceways, also recognized as perimeter ducting, offers a clean solution for containing data and communication cables along walls in commercial buildings. This system prevents the clutter of loose cabling, enhancing appearance and security. Unlike drop cable channels, perimeter trunking remain grounded, reducing interference and supporting simpler repairs. Standard installations incorporate multiple compartments allowing for future cable increases and versatility. Choosing the right type of wall ducting depends on factors like cable amount, environmental conditions, and cost considerations.

Perimeter Trunking Substances & Specifications

Selecting the appropriate edge channeling substances is crucial for effective data and utility distribution within a building. Regularly employed choices include galvanized steel, check here aluminum, and various types of plastic – often thermoplastic or acrylonitrile butadiene styrene. Requirements will generally dictate factors such as strength capabilities, flame resistance ratings, solar stability for exposed installations, and measurements to contain the conductors being managed. In addition, local property standards often specify minimum operational criteria for these systems. Considerations should also include the ease of installation and the long-term lifespan of the selected design.
